h105, m5a97 mobo and a fx 8350 4.9+ possible?

Title says it all. Thanks. Update i also have 8gb g skills

The thing im not sure about the most is the mobo. I've heard lots of diffrent things about this and idk if i should buy a new one or not.

Maybe, it will depend on if your CPU requires a lot of voltage or not.

More voltage = more heat, and less headroom for higher clocks.

I have the same mobo and it is a great one - but not made for overclocking. Your cooling is very good, but 4.9 would most likely be pushing it. I have seen many 4.6 stable clocks with an AMD 8350.
